Fireplace Wall Designs Ideas

A fireplace is a focal point of any room, adding warmth, ambiance, and a touch of traditional charm. However, the design of the wall surrounding the fireplace can elevate its impact and enhance the overall aesthetics of the space. From minimalist modern to rustic farmhouse, there are countless options to choose from, enabling you to create a unique and personalized fireplace wall that complements the rest of your décor.

Embrace the Power of Symmetry

Symmetry can create a sense of balance and order, making your fireplace appear more elegant and refined. A symmetrical design often involves flanking the fireplace with identical elements on either side: *

Built-in shelves:

These provide a practical and stylish solution for displaying books, artwork, or decorative items. *

Matching mirrors:

Strategically placed mirrors can enhance the sense of space and reflect light, making the room appear larger and brighter. *

Vertical panels:

Incorporating vertical wood panels or wallpaper on either side of the fireplace can add visual interest and create a cohesive look. *

Accent lighting:

Placing sconces or pendant lights on both sides of the fireplace not only provides additional illumination but also draws attention to this focal point.

Choose the Perfect Mantel

The mantel is an integral part of the fireplace wall design, serving as a platform for showcasing decorative items, displaying artwork, or housing candles. Selecting the right mantel can add a significant aesthetic touch to your fireplace: *

Traditional mantels:

These are typically made of wood, stone, or marble, featuring ornate carvings and details. They bring a timeless elegance to the space. *

Modern mantels:

Modern mantels are often minimalist and sleek in design, featuring simple lines and materials like metal or glass. They offer a contemporary touch. *

Floating mantels:

These mantels are attached directly to the wall and provide a modern and airy look. They are particularly suited for smaller spaces. *

Custom-designed mantels:

For a unique and personalized fireplace wall, consider commissioning a custom-made mantel that reflects your individual style and tastes.

Utilize Stone and Tile for a Timeless Appeal

Stone and tile are versatile materials that can create stunning fireplace wall designs. Their natural textures and patterns add warmth and character to the space: *

Natural stone:

Stone like granite, marble, or sandstone adds a touch of rustic charm and grandeur. *

Ceramic tile:

Ceramic tiles offer a wide range of colors, patterns, and textures, allowing you to create a unique look tailored to your preferences. *

Mosiac tile:

Mosaic tiles can be arranged in intricate patterns to create a visually stunning and eye-catching fireplace wall. *

Brick:

Brick is a classic and durable material that adds a timeless and warm appeal to the fireplace wall.

Embrace the Power of Color

Color plays a significant role in shaping the overall mood and atmosphere of a room. When designing your fireplace wall, consider how different colors can enhance the space: *

Neutral colors:

Neutral colors like white, gray, or beige create a clean and timeless backdrop for your fireplace. *

Bold colors:

For a statement piece, consider using a bold color on your fireplace wall. A vibrant shade can add a touch of personality and energy to the space. *

Accents:

Incorporate accent colors through artwork, decorative items, or throw pillows to inject pops of color and create visual interest. *

Wall murals:

Wall murals can be used to add a unique and artistic touch to your fireplace wall. They can feature landscapes, geometric patterns, or abstract designs.

Enhance with Accent Lighting

Adding the right lighting can enhance the visual appeal of your fireplace wall, creating a warm and inviting ambiance. Consider these lighting options: *

Sconces:

Sconces placed on either side of the fireplace provide a soft and ambient glow, highlighting the focal point. *

Pendant lights:

A pendant light positioned above the fireplace can add a touch of elegance and sophistication. *

Recessed lighting:

Recessed lighting can be used to create a subtle and even illumination, highlighting the texture and details of the fireplace wall. *

LED strip lights:

LED strip lights are a versatile option that can be used to create a variety of effects, from subtle ambient lighting to dramatic accent lighting.

Consider the Overall Room Style

It is crucial to consider the overall style of your room when designing the fireplace wall. The design should complement the existing décor and create a cohesive and harmonious feel. For example: *

Modern:

Minimalist mantels, sleek materials like metal or glass, and geometric designs. *

Traditional:

Ornate mantels, classic stone or wood, and symmetrical layouts. *

Rustic:

Natural stone, exposed brick, wood beams, and distressed finishes. *

Contemporary:

Clean lines, bold colors, and modern art pieces.

Embrace Personalization

While trends can provide inspiration, the ultimate goal is to create a fireplace wall that reflects your individual taste and personality. Embrace personalization by: *

Adding personal touches:

Incorporate family photos, souvenirs, or other meaningful items on the mantel or shelves. *

Using unique materials:

Choose materials that are unexpected or unusual, such as reclaimed wood, vintage tiles, or metallic accents. *

Experimenting with textures:

Mix and match different textures to create a visually interesting and tactile fireplace wall.
